DD (3) has been off nursery with a fever today, at home with DH while I was at work. She had calpol at 23:00 last night and 05:20 this morning.

I put her to bed when I got home and when I asked DH if she’d had any more calpol today, he said she’d had a dose at 10:30. Great, all good, so I gave her some at 7pm before bed as she was miserable.

Now he turns to me, hours later, and says “oh, actually I did give her another calpol, probably around 3:30-4:30?”

I have checked NHS guidance for calpol and it states to call 111 if a child has had 2 or more extra doses in 24h, which she hasn’t, she’s just had one extra dose, but she had also had a dose potentially 1:30 too early as well?

i don’t want to waste 111 time and DH says it won’t be a problem, but I’m still anxious - would you call?

Incidentally for the future, a friend of mine shared a tip which has been really useful for us. Make a WhatsApp group called 'Child's name's medications', for you and your DH (and any other caregivers). Every time you give a medication, write it there with the time and the dose. Makes it so much easier to keep track.

The maximum dose is 75mg/kg/day so add up the total mg (either 120mg in 5ml for infant or 250mg in 5ml for 6+)
then divide by weight in kg
If it’s under 75 you’re fine.
if it’s over 75 you need to go to A&E but it’s unlikely to be a toxic at the levels you’ve described so don’t worry too much!
